🔙 THROWBACK THURSDAY: A Mendieta masterpiece against FC Barcelona
On February 18, 1999, Valencia CF visited the Camp Nou to play FC Barcelona in the first leg of the Copa del Rey quarterfinals. On 81 minutes, with the score at 2-2, Gaizka Mendieta scored one of the club's all-time great goals.
Adrian Ilie sent a corner kick to the edge of the area, where Mendieta struck with a powerful volley into the top corner, handing Valencia CF a 2-3 win.
Some 22 years later, Mendieta talked about the goal with VCF MEDIA, saying that “Ilie and I had never practiced that move. We hadn't even talked about it. I realised that nobody was marking me and I tried to make eye contact with Ilie so that he realised that I was free -but without attracting the attention of any FC Barcelona player. Until the ball came out to me, I didn't know if Ilie had spotted me or not."
With the Romanian's attention attracted, it was down to the midfielder to provide the finish.
"In that moment I was only thinking about the technique to connect with the ball and trying to get it to go towards the goal and not the stands"
Valencia CF would go on to eliminate FC Barcelona in the quarterfinals and then Real Madrid in the semifinals, progressing to the Copa del Rey final and beating Atletico Madrid to lift the trophy.
